The Medical Assistant provides clinical support by rooming patients, measuring vital signs, and assisting physicians with medical procedures. They are also responsible for maintaining accurate EMR documentation and ensuring clinical areas are stocked and clean.
Candidates must have a high school diploma or GED and a current BLS/First Aid certification. Proficiency in medical terminology and EMR software is required, while certification from an accredited MA or CNA program is preferred.
